Ruth Bader Ginsburg was a lawyer, judge, Supreme Court Justice, and one of the most influential legal minds in modern American history. From her early battles against gender discrimination to her landmark work on the United States Supreme Court, Ginsburg helped change how the law treated women, men, families, workers, and citizens. This episode of Compact Biographies explores the life, career, principles, and legacy of the woman later known worldwide as "Notorious RBG".
